A lightweight Redis clone implemented in TypeScript, featuring core Redis commands and key expiration functionality.
- Core Redis commands implementation:
PING
- Server healthcheckECHO
- Echo back messagesGET
- Retrieve stored valuesSET
- Store key-value pairs with optional expiry
- Key expiration support using
PX
milliseconds option - RESP (Redis Serialization Protocol) compliance
- Written in TypeScript for type safety and better developer experience

The server runs on localhost:6379
by default, making it compatible with the standard Redis CLI:
# Using redis-cli
redis-cli
# Basic commands
> PING
PONG
> SET mykey "Hello World"
OK
> GET mykey
"Hello World"
# Set with expiration (5000 milliseconds)
> SET mykey "Hello World" PX 5000
OK
> GET mykey # Returns value
"Hello World"
# After 5 seconds...
> GET mykey # Returns nil
(nil)
